首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

不能将参数类型'List<Widget>‘分配给参数类型’({List<Card>:bool})→growable‘

这个问答内容涉及到Dart编程语言中的类型错误。根据给出的错误信息,我们可以得出以下答案:

错误信息中提到了参数类型'List<Widget>'无法分配给参数类型'({List<Card>: bool}) -> growable'。这是因为在Dart中,'List<Widget>'和'({List<Card>: bool}) -> growable'是不同的类型。

  • 'List<Widget>'是一个列表类型,其中包含了Widget对象。
  • '({List<Card>: bool}) -> growable'是一个函数类型,它接受一个名为List<Card>的参数和一个名为bool的参数,并返回一个growable对象。

根据错误信息,我们可以推断出代码中存在一个类型错误,试图将一个列表类型的参数'List<Widget>'分配给一个函数类型的参数'({List<Card>: bool}) -> growable'。这是不兼容的,因为它们是不同的类型。

要解决这个问题,我们需要确保将正确的类型分配给函数参数。如果我们想将'List<Widget>'作为参数传递给函数,我们需要找到一个接受'List<Widget>'类型参数的函数,而不是'({List<Card>: bool}) -> growable'类型的函数。

在这个特定的错误信息中,没有提供足够的上下文来确定如何修复代码。因此,我们无法给出具体的代码示例或推荐的腾讯云产品。

总结起来,这个错误信息指出了一个类型错误,试图将'List<Widget>'类型的参数分配给'({List<Card>: bool}) -> growable'类型的函数参数。为了解决这个问题,我们需要确保将正确的类型分配给函数参数,并找到一个接受'List<Widget>'类型参数的函数。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的视频

领券